Spaghetti With Smoked Mozzarella
- 8 ounces uncooked spaghetti
- 2 cups (1-inch) sliced asparagus
- 3/4 cup 2% reduced-fat milk
- 3/4 teaspoon salt
- 1/4 teaspoon freshly ground black pepper
- 2 large eggs, lightly beaten
- 2 garlic cloves, minced
- 1/3 cup (1 1/2 ounces) finely shredded smoked mozzarella cheese
- 1/3 cup (1 1/2 ounces) grated fresh Parmesan cheese
- 1/3 cup chopped fresh flat-leaf parsley
- 1/4 teaspoon crushed red pepper
- Cook pasta in boiling water 7 minutes; add asparagus; cook 2 minutes or until pasta is al dente and asparagus is crisp-tender. Drain.
- Combine milk, salt, black pepper, eggs, and garlic in a Dutch oven, stirring with a whisk until well blended. Add pasta mixture; cook over medium heat for 3 minutes or until slightly thick and creamy, stirring constantly. Add cheeses, parsley, and red pepper; cook for 1 1/2 minutes or until cheese melts, stirring constantly. Serve immediately.
